It equips individuals with the cognitive tools to interpret biomarkers in real time, transforming raw data into actionable decisions. For type 2 diabetes patients, consistent engagement with structured programs correlates with a 23% reduction in hospital readmissions over 18 months, according to longitudinal studies from the American Diabetes Association. But it’s not just about numbers—it’s about agency.
- Interpretive mastery: Patients learn to decode trends in continuous glucose monitoring, distinguishing between reactive spikes and sustained hyperglycemia. This fluency turns passive tracking into proactive management.
- Psychosocial scaffolding: Education addresses the emotional toll of daily disease management—reducing anxiety by up to 40% and improving adherence through cognitive behavioral techniques embedded in curricula.
- Behavioral reinforcement: Through repeated exposure to tailored strategies, patients internalize routines—meal timing, medication timing, stress responses—turning episodic care into sustainable habit.

While high-quality education is associated with improved outcomes, access remains stratified. Rural populations and low-income groups receive fragmented or no formal education, widening health inequities. A 2023 WHO analysis found that 60% of low-resource regions lack structured diabetes education programs, contributing to a 30% higher complication rate.
Advanced programs go beyond insulin math. They integrate real-world context—cultural dietary patterns, socioeconomic constraints, mental health comorbidities—into personalized learning modules. For instance, a diabetic education curriculum in sub-Saharan Africa adapted lipid management to local food availability, boosting self-efficacy scores by 58% in pilot trials.

The report also highlights a paradox: digital tools amplify reach but not depth. Tele-education increases participation, yet engagement often drops after initial enrollment. The key? Embedding human mentorship—coaches who challenge assumptions, celebrate small wins, and navigate setbacks. This hybrid model, blending AI-driven reminders with empathetic guidance, appears to yield the highest long-term adherence rates.
